HF Owen, a company with over 50 years of service in logistics across North Wales and beyond, has promoted two of its key staff members to senior leadership positions. Established in 1972, the firm originally began with modest resources, but has now grown significantly and was acquired by Delsol in 2020.
Geraint Walker, who joined Delsol in 2013 as a parcel van driver, has achieved a remarkable rise in the company. After acquiring his HGV licences and passing his Transport CPC exams in 2022, he stepped into the role of HF Owen’s Transport Manager before his recent promotion to Managing Director.
Walker acknowledges the importance of HF Owen’s membership in the Pallet-Track network, noting the company’s commitment to remaining a traditional haulier while also significantly enhancing its pallet services. He expressed his satisfaction at the firm’s market adaptability and development of the pallet business from scratch.
Suzi Kavanagh, who has been essential in the company’s financial administration and strategy, has been promoted to Finance Director. Her work on accounts, payroll, and cash flow management has significantly contributed to the firm’s financial health. Her recognition and new role reflect years of dedicated service and strategic insight.
Kavanagh emphasizes the strategic move towards increasing customer engagement through Pallet-Track, which has seen an uptick not only in pallet services but also in haulage business growth. Her enthusiasm for challenges is matched by the firm’s ambition to expand its reach.
Thus, the company is taking actionable steps to bolster its operations. This includes signing a new land lease and acquiring nine new vehicles specifically for expanding its Pallet-Track operations, indicating a clear trajectory towards greater capacity and service in the coming years.
Stuart Godman, CEO of Pallet-Track, commented on the positive impact of HF Owen’s involvement in their network, highlighting the deserving nature of both Walker’s and Kavanagh’s promotions. Godman projects continued success and thriving business for HF Owen.
